Базис HTML и CSS для новичков

Базис HTML и CSS для новичков

HTML и CSS представляют собой базовые технологии веб-разработки. HTML ответственен за структуру и содержание страницы, а CSS контролирует зрительным оформлением элементов. Освоение этих языков даёт путь к разработке сайтов.

HTML расшифровывается как HyperText Markup Language. Язык разметки применяет теги для задания вида материала. Браузер обрабатывает теги и показывает материал согласно указанной построению.

CSS значит Cascading Style Sheets. Каскадные таблицы стилей позволяют отделить содержание и отображение. Разработчик может изменить внешний вид всего сайта, скорректировав единственный документ стилей.

Овладение рокс казино требует последовательного подхода. Начинающим советуется вначале освоить фундаментальные теги разметки. После осознания построения документа можно переходить к дизайну элементов.

Текущие браузеры поддерживают актуальные стандарты языков. Инструменты разработчика встроены в Chrome, Firefox и другие программы. Консоль браузера способствует отслеживать код и изучать rox casino на реальных примерах.

Структура HTML‑документа: doctype, head, body и фундаментальный шаблон страницы

Каждый HTML-документ открывается с декларации DOCTYPE. Объявление сообщает браузеру версию языка разметки. Современные страницы используютhtmlдля определения спецификации HTML5.

Корневой элемент html оборачивает всё содержимое документа. Атрибут lang указывает язык страницы для поисковых систем. Верное определение языка улучшает доступность и сканирование портала.

Секция head хранит метаинформацию о странице. Внутри находятся теги meta, title, link для присоединения стилей. Кодировка UTF-8 предоставляет верное отображение букв. Заголовок title показывается во вкладке браузера и выдаче поиска.

Элемент body охватывает весь видимый материал страницы. Пользователь наблюдает только содержимое этого блока в окне браузера. Разработчики размещают текст, изображения, формы внутри казино рокс.

Фундаментальный образец страницы служит отправной точкой для проектов. Правильная организация обеспечивает совместимость с разными браузерами. Правильная структура кода облегчает последующую разработку и обслуживание.

Базовые HTML‑теги: заголовки, параграфы, гиперссылки, рисунки и списки

Заголовки от h1 до h6 структурируют иерархию материала на странице. Тег h1 указывает главный название и используется один раз. Следующие уровни формируют вложенную организацию секций. Поисковые системы исследуют названия для определения тематики.

Тег p создаёт текстовые параграфы и служит главным элементом для размещения информации. Браузер самостоятельно добавляет интервалы сверху и снизу. Разбивка текста на абзацы увеличивает читаемость.

Ссылки образуются тегом a с обязательным атрибутом href. Адрес может ссылаться на сторонний сайт или метку внутри страницы. Атрибут target со значением _blank запускает ссылку в новой вкладке.

Тег img встраивает картинки в документ. Атрибут src включает маршрут к файлу рисунка. Альтернативный текст в атрибуте alt представляет картинку для рокс казино и поддерживающих инструментов.

Неупорядоченные перечни ul хранят элементы li без заданного порядка. Пронумерованные перечни ol отображают пункты с номерами. Перечни помогают структурировать сведения в удобном формате для восприятия.

Смысловая разметка: header, nav, main, section, article, footer

Семантические теги придают содержательное смысл секциям страницы. Браузеры и поисковые системы лучше осознают построение документа. Применение правильных тегов повышает доступность для пользователей с ограниченными способностями.

Тег header обозначает начальную секцию страницы или блока. Внутри размещается логотип, навигация, заголовок сайта. Каждая страница может содержать множество элементов header.

Элемент nav служит для навигационных линков. Меню ресурса, оглавление, хлебные крошки помещаются внутри этого тега. Скринридеры используют nav для скорого навигации по rox casino.

Главные смысловые контейнеры:

  • main содержит эксклюзивный материал страницы
  • section объединяет смыслово связанное наполнение
  • article представляет независимую публикацию
  • footer включает данные об авторе, копирайт, связи

Корректная семантическая разметка создаёт логичную построение документа. Поисковые краулеры продуктивнее сканируют страницы с осмысленными тегами. Специалисты легче разбираются в коде при употреблении семантических элементов.

Что такое CSS: присоединение стилей и основные селекторы (элемент, класс, id)

CSS определяет визуальное оформление HTML-элементов на странице. Каскадные таблицы стилей дают управлять цветом, величиной, размещением содержимого. Отделение дизайна и структуры упрощает создание проекта.

Существует три варианта присоединения стилей к документу. Внешний файл CSS присоединяется через тег link в разделе head. Внутренние стили располагаются в теге style. Inline стили записываются в атрибут style элемента.

Селектор элемента захватывает все теги заданного вида на странице. Объявление p color: blue; применит синий цвет ко всем параграфам. Такой способ эффективен для универсального оформления.

Классы позволяют форматировать совокупность элементов с единообразными характеристиками. Атрибут class назначается тегам, а в рокс казино выборщик открывается с точки. Один элемент может содержать несколько классов через пробел.

Идентификатор id определяет уникальный элемент на странице. Селектор id открывается с символа решётки в таблице стилей. Каждый идентификатор употребляется лишь единожды раз в документе. Вес стилей id выше, чем у классов и выборщиков элементов.

Фундаментальные параметры CSS: цвет, гарнитуры, интервалы и манипуляция с текстом

Свойство color задаёт цвет текста элемента. Параметры задаются в видах hex, rgb, rgba или наименованиями оттенков. Атрибут background-color задаёт задний цвет контейнера. Правильный контраст повышает восприятие контента.

Семейство гарнитур устанавливается через font-family. Рекомендуется указывать несколько опций через запятую. Браузер подберёт первый наличный шрифт из перечня. Величина текста настраивается свойством font-size в пикселях или процентах.

Атрибут font-weight регулирует толщиной гарнитуры. Параметры указываются цифрами от 100 до 900 или словами normal и bold. Курсивное начертание включается через font-style со значением italic.

Выравнивание текста определяется параметром text-align с опциями left, right, center, justify. Интерлиньяж расстояние контролируется через line-height. Оформление текста text-decoration вносит подчёркивание или перечёркивание в казино рокс.

Внешние отбивки margin формируют промежуток вокруг элемента. Внутренние отбивки padding образуют промежуток между краем и контентом. Параметры прописываются для всех сторон сразу или индивидуально для каждой края.

Схема бокса (box model): content, padding, border, margin и границы

Концепция бокса представляет построение каждого элемента на веб-странице. Каждый контейнер складывается из четырёх слоёв: контента, внутреннего отступа, рамки и внешнего отбивки. Понимание схемы важно для регулирования величинами элементов.

Область content хранит реальное наполнение: текст, картинки или вложенные элементы. Ширина и высота устанавливаются параметрами width и height. По умолчанию эти свойства устанавливают только размер содержимого.

Внутренний отбивка padding образует промежуток между контентом и границей элемента. Атрибут принимает значения для каждой края индивидуально или единое для всех сторон. Рост padding расширяет суммарный размер элемента.

Обводка border охватывает элемент видимой полосой. Атрибут border соединяет толщину, тип и цвет обводки. Имеются различные стили: solid, dashed, dotted и другие альтернативы в rox casino.

Внешний интервал margin устанавливает интервал между блоками на странице. Негативные значения margin стягивают контейнеры. Свойство box-sizing со параметром border-box включает padding и border в заданные width и height.

Основания создания: строчные и блочные элементы, flexbox/простая верстка для новичков

HTML-элементы классифицируются на блочные и строчные по типу отображения. Блочные элементы занимают всю доступную ширину и начинаются с новой строки. Строчные элементы находятся в потоке текста и поглощают лишь нужное область.

Параметр display меняет вид визуализации элемента. Значение block трансформирует элемент в блочный, а inline делает инлайновым. Значение inline-block совмещает характеристики обоих видов.

Flexbox обеспечивает средство для построения эластичных компоновок. Контейнер с display: flex трансформирует вложенные элементы в flex-элементы. Направление размещения задаётся параметром flex-direction.

Ключевые параметры flexbox для распределения:

  • justify-content выравнивает элементы вдоль центральной оси
  • align-items управляет позиционированием по вторичной оси
  • flex-wrap даёт элементам переходить на новую строку
  • gap создаёт промежутки между flex-элементами

Базовая верстка начинается с усвоения движения документа. Элементы размещаются сверху вниз и слева направо. Flexbox облегчает создание гибких макетов в рокс казино.

Практика для новичков: построение простой страницы и поэтапное доработка с помощью CSS

Разработка первой веб-страницы начинается с основного образца. Документ содержит объявление DOCTYPE, разделы head и body с минимальным наполнением. Элементарная страница включает заголовок, абзацы текста и изображение.

Стартовый этап оформления — присоединение стороннего документа CSS к документу. Сгенерируйте документ styles.css и подключите его через тег link. Начните с фундаментальных настроек: определите шрифт для страницы и цвет фона body.

Дальнейший шаг — дизайн шрифтов и цветовой гаммы. Задайте размеры и оттенки заголовков, отрегулируйте интерлиньяж расстояние для абзацев. Внесите выразительные оттенки для улучшения читаемости.

Работа с отступами формирует визуальную композицию. Установите максимальную ширину обёртки и центрируйте наполнение через margin: auto. Внесите внутренние интервалы padding вокруг элементов в казино рокс.

Заключительные улучшения охватывают оформление гиперссылок и hover-эффектов. Смените цвет линков и устраните подчёркивание. Примените border-radius для скругления углов рисунков. Экспериментируйте с разными свойствами для усвоения их воздействия.

Leave a Reply

Your email address will not be published. Required fields are marked *

Comment

Name

Home Shop Cart Account
Shopping Cart (0)

No products in the cart. No products in the cart.